Mounds View City Council November 24, 2008 <br />Regular Meeting Page 13 <br /> <br />Ayes - 5 Nays - 0 Motion carried. <br />10. APPROVAL OF MINUTES <br />None. <br />11. REPORTS <br />A. Reports of Mayor and Council <br /> <br />Mayor Marty noted he attended the Anoka County Airport runway extension meeting. <br />Council Member Mueller attended the League of Minnesota Cities seminar on November 18, <br />2008 on league insurance and other interesting topics including legislative updates. <br />Council Member Mueller reported that Santa will be coming to neighborhoods December 1 <br />through 4 and will be collecting non-perishable food items for the food shelf. <br />Council Member Stigney said that Council discussed hiring a full time PSO that was rejected and <br />a motion to reconsider the resolution was brought and he was not provided any opportunity to <br />vote and was not allowed to debate it or discuss it. He said that this was a violation of Roberts <br />Rules of Order. <br />B. Reports of Staff <br />Community Development Director Roberts provided an update on the branding study to date. <br />Clerk Administrator Ericson noted that the Community Center Staff has brought up that the <br />owners of the pool tables, air hockey and fooseball table would like to remove the machines as <br />they are not bringing in the revenue that they thought that they would see. Prices were provided <br />if the City wanted to purchase them. Revenue is listed in the report. Mr. Prindle has <br />recommended a foosball table and pool table be kept but that is up to Council. <br />Council Member Mueller asked about traffic counts on Red Oak south of Long Lake. Staff will <br />set out the counters to get an accurate idea in the coming weeks. <br />Council asked staff to contact residents on Hillview Road regarding the potential of removing the <br />no parking signs by the park. <br />MOTION/SECOND: Marty/Flaherty. To Recess at 12:15 a.m. to Executive Session. <br />Ayes - 5 <br />• C. Reports of City Attorney <br />None. <br />Nays - 0 <br />Motion carried. <br />
